The chestnut cream cake is an elegant and delicious dessert, perfect for impressing on any occasion. This recipe brings together a fluffy base filled with a sweet chestnut cream, and is decorated with grated chocolate for an extra touch of refinement. Preparation time: 20 minutes
Baking time: 30 minutes
Total time: 50 minutes
Number of servings: 12

Ingredients

For the base
- 8 large eggs
- 8 tablespoons of sugar
- 8 tablespoons of semolina
- 8 tablespoons of ground walnuts
- 1 packet of baking powder
- 1 essence of rum

For the cream
- 370 g chestnut puree (preferably from roasted chestnuts)
- 200 ml of whipping cream (make sure it is well chilled)

For decoration
- 1 bar of milk chocolate (about 100 g)

Step-by-Step Instructions

1. Preparing the Base:
- Start by preheating the oven to 180°C. Prepare a baking tray (or a 30x40 cm tray) by lining it with baking paper.
- Separate the egg whites from the yolks. In a large bowl, beat the egg whites with a mixer until foamy. Gradually add the sugar and continue mixing until you achieve a firm and glossy foam.
- Add the yolks one by one, mixing well after each addition. It is essential that the yolks are fully incorporated to achieve an even base.
- In another bowl, combine the semolina, ground walnuts, and baking powder. Gently fold the dry ingredient mixture into the egg mixture using a spatula to maintain aeration.
- Add the rum essence and mix lightly.

2. Baking the Base:
- Pour the mixture into the prepared tray and level the surface with a spatula. Place the tray in the preheated oven and bake for about 30 minutes, or until the base is firm to the touch and a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
- Once baked, remove the tray from the oven and let the base cool completely in the tray.

3. Preparing the Cream:
- While the base is cooling, whip the cream in a cold bowl. Make sure the cream is well whipped, but do not overdo it, as you want it to remain airy.
- In another bowl, mix the chestnut puree with the whipped cream. It is ideal to use high-quality chestnut puree, as it will influence the final taste of the cream. Gently mix to maintain the fluffy consistency.

4. Assembling the Cake:
- Once the base has cooled completely, carefully cut it into two equal parts using a thin-bladed knife to avoid crumbling.
- Place the first half of the base on a platter and spread half of the chestnut cream evenly.
- Cover with the second half of the base and spread the remaining cream on top.
- Grate chocolate on top to add an elegant look and delicious taste.

Practical Tips

- Cutting the Base: When cutting the base, use a very sharp knife and make gentle movements to preserve the fluffy texture. If the base is too fluffy, you can use a thread to cut it for a perfect slice.
- Additional Moisture: If desired, you can drizzle the base with a caramel syrup (mix water with sugar and boil until it becomes caramel) to add extra moisture, but it is not mandatory.
- Vegan Option: For a vegan version, try using flax eggs instead of traditional eggs and coconut cream instead of whipping cream.
- Serving: The cake pairs perfectly with a cup of coffee or tea, and a warm chocolate sauce can be added at serving for an extra touch of decadence.

Nutritional Benefits and Calories

This cake, although a dessert, also offers nutritional benefits due to the ingredients used. Chestnut puree is rich in potassium and B vitamins, being a good source of fiber. Additionally, walnuts provide healthy fats and protein. Approximately one serving (1/12 of the cake) contains about 250 calories, but this number may vary depending on the ingredients used.

Frequently Asked Questions

- How can I store the cake? The cake can be stored in the refrigerator in an airtight container for 3-4 days. It is recommended to consume it at room temperature for the best taste.
- Can I use other types of nuts? Of course! Pecan or ground almond nuts can be used, offering a different and interesting flavor.
